Dive in to the next instalment in this historical cozy crime series that you wont be able to put down! Flora Maguire’s life is perfect – a beautiful home in Belgravia teeming with servants, a loving husband, and new baby Arthur to enjoy. But when she is invited to tour St. Philomena’s Children’s Hospital in a deprived area near London’s newly-built Tower Bridge, she is shocked.

Because there she uncovers a scandal with a dark heart – poor children are going missing from the hospital. The police seem either unable or unwilling to investigate, so Flora teams up with the indomitable matron of the hospital, Alice Finch, to try to get to the bottom of it.

Soon Flora is immersed in the seedy, dangerous underbelly of criminal London, and time is running out to save the children. Will they get to them in time, or was their fate decided the day they were born...

Previously published as The Forgotten Children.
